Cottage Accommodation
Tilberthwaite Farm Cottage offers comfortable accommodations featuring two bedrooms. This self-catering property includes a fully equipped kitchen to prepare meals at leisure. Guests can enjoy dedicated sitting areas with breathtaking views of the surrounding countryside.
Outdoor Experience
The cottage boasts a large outdoor space, perfect for barbecuing or unwinding after a day of exploration. The property is surrounded by striking landscapes, providing ample opportunity for hiking and nature walks. Nearby, Coniston Water offers additional recreational activities such as boating and fishing.
Additional Amenities
Tilberthwaite Farm Cottage is equipped with facilities for a comfortable stay, including washing machine and parking options. A travel cot is available for families traveling with infants. The cottage's remote location enhances privacy while still being accessible to local attractions.
Location
Situated in the heart of the Lake District, Tilberthwaite Farm Cottage provides easy access to national parks and scenic views. The cottage is approximately a mile from the village of Coniston, where guests can find various shops and dining options. Nearby attractions include the famous Brantwood Estate and the Coniston Launch.
Pet-Friendly Policy
Pets are welcomed at Tilberthwaite Farm Cottage, ensuring that furry companions can join in the adventure. The surrounding space provides plenty of room for pets to roam freely. This pet-friendly approach encourages guests to explore the natural beauty together.
